About this map

The Buffalo River and Duck River converge in this mid-century landscape, framing a series of fertile bottoms and ridges in Humphreys County. The settlement at Hurricane Mills serves as a local hub, featuring the Hurricane Mills School and Hurricane Mills Church near the banks of Hurricane Creek. The presence of numerous family burial grounds, such as Crockett Cem and O'Donniley Cem, suggests a long-standing rural community structure centered around the river valleys.
